The ever-changing landscape of public relations is moving at a faster pace than ever before. As India embarks on this digital journey, businesses cannot rely solely on traditional press releases or ...
Get all latest & breaking news on Data Leak. Watch videos, top stories and articles on Data Leak at moneycontrol.com.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results